如何在浏览器中下载以 Blob 为开头的视频?复制视频 URL。创建 Blob 对象。创建指向 Blob 的下载链接。创建下载锚点并设置其 href 属性。触发 JavaScript 下载。下载完成后清除下载链接。

如何下载以 Blob 为开头的视频
要在浏览器中下载以 Blob 为开头的视频,请按照以下步骤操作:
步骤 1:找到视频 URL
在要下载视频的页面上,右键单击视频并选择“复制视频地址”。
步骤 2:创建 Blob 对象
创建一个 JavaScript Blob 对象,并将视频 URL 粘贴到其构造函数中:
<code class="javascript">const blob = new Blob([fetch(videoURL)]);</code>
步骤 3:创建 下载链接
使用 createObjectURL() 方法创建指向 Blob 的下载链接:
时代网站信息管理系统SDCMS是一个以asp+access进行开发的门户网站系统。SDCMS门户版主要包含:文章、组图、视频、下载、单页、外链等模块,系统内置会员模型:会员组,VIP会员,积分购买,会员投稿,投票,评论,留言,心情,搜索,标签,头像组件,在线充值,支持QQ、新浪微博、支付宝等账户的一键登录登功能,是您快速建立类似A5,站长之家之类门户平台的良好选择。
155
<code class="javascript">const downloadURL = URL.createObjectURL(blob);</code>
步骤 4:创建下载锚点
创建一个隐藏的 <a> 锚点,其 href 属性设置为下载链接:
<code class="html"><a id="download-link" download="video.mp4" href="" hidden>Download</a></code>
步骤 5:触发下载
使用 JavaScript 触发下载:
<code class="javascript">document.getElementById("download-link").click();</code>步骤 6:清除下载链接
下载完成后,清除创建的下载链接:
<code class="javascript">URL.revokeObjectURL(downloadURL);</code>
以上就是如何下载blob开头视频的详细内容,更多请关注php中文网其它相关文章!
解决渣网、解决锁区、快速下载数据、时刻追新游,现在下载,即刻拥有流畅网络。
Copyright 2014-2025 https://www.php.cn/ All Rights Reserved | php.cn | 湘ICP备2023035733号